CentOS 7上安装CDH 5.14.2详细步骤

需积分: 13 5 下载量 154 浏览量 更新于2024-09-09 收藏 70KB TXT 举报
"CDH 5.X版本安装手册是针对安装CDH5.14.2版本的详细步骤记录,涵盖了从系统准备、组件卸载、JDK安装到环境配置等关键环节。" 在安装CDH 5.X版本,特别是CDH 5.14.2时,需要对操作系统进行一系列的预处理。首先,确保你的系统是CentOS,并且已经完成了基础的系统安装。接下来,为了简化网络配置和避免不必要的安全限制,你需要关闭系统的防火墙。在CentOS中,你可以通过执行以下命令来停止并禁用防火墙服务: ```bash systemctl stop firewalld.service systemctl disable firewalld.service ``` 在最小化安装CentOS时,可能缺少一些必要的工具,例如Perl和psmisc包,它们对于后续的安装过程是必需的。因此,你需要使用`yum`命令安装它们: ```bash yum install perl yum -y install psmisc ``` 在CDH 5.X中,Spark、Hadoop、HBase、Phoenix和Hive是核心组件。在安装这些组件之前,需要先卸载系统中可能存在的旧版本JDK。你可以通过`rpm -qa | grep java`列出所有已安装的Java相关包,然后逐个使用`rpm -e`命令进行卸载,如手册中所示。 安装新的JDK时,建议将JDK文件解压缩到`/usr/java`目录下,这是一个常见的Java安装路径。例如,解压JDK 1.8.0_161可使用以下命令: ```bash tar xzvf jdk-8u161-linux-x64.tar.gz ``` 随后,需要设置环境变量以便系统能够找到新安装的JDK。编辑`/etc/profile`文件,添加如下内容: ```bash # Set Java path JAVA_HOME=/usr/java/jdk1.8.0_161 JRE_HOME=/usr/java/jdk1.8.0_161/jre CLASS_PATH=.:$JAVA_HOME/lib/dt.jar:$JAVA_HOME/lib/tools.jar:$JRE_HOME/lib PATH=$PATH:$JAVA_HOME/bin:$JRE_HOME/bin ``` 完成上述步骤后,记得使环境变量生效: ```bash source /etc/profile ``` 至此,系统已经准备好安装CDH 5.14.2所需的环境。接下来,你将需要下载CDH的安装包,配置Yum仓库,安装Cloudera Manager,以及通过Manager部署和配置各个组件。每个步骤都需要仔细操作,确保所有的配置正确无误,以保证CDH集群的稳定运行。在整个过程中,你还需要关注网络配置、数据存储、安全性以及性能优化等方面,这些都是成功部署和管理CDH集群的关键因素。